Benefits of Cloud Time

  1. Enhanced Accessibility: Cloud computing enables users to access their work from virtually any location, making remote work and collaboration more feasible than ever before. This has been particularly crucial in the wake of the global pandemic, where remote work became a necessity.

  2. Cost Efficiency: By leveraging cloud services, businesses can reduce the need for extensive physical infrastructure and the associated costs. Cloud-based solutions often operate on a pay-as-you-go model, allowing organizations to scale their resources based on demand.

  3. Improved Collaboration: Cloud platforms facilitate real-time collaboration, enabling teams to work together on projects regardless of their physical locations. Tools such as Google Workspace, Microsoft 365, and Slack have become integral to modern workflows.

Challenges and Pitfalls: The Smoke and Mirrors of Cloud Computing

While cloud computing offers numerous advantages, it also presents several challenges that can create confusion and frustration. The term "smoke" metaphorically represents these hidden complexities.

  1. Data Security and Privacy: One of the primary concerns with cloud computing is the security and privacy of sensitive data. With data stored on remote servers, there is an inherent risk of unauthorized access and breaches. Organizations must implement robust security measures and ensure compliance with data protection regulations.

  2. Dependency on Internet Connectivity: Cloud services rely heavily on internet connectivity. Disruptions in internet access can hinder productivity and access to critical resources. This dependency can be a significant drawback for users in areas with unstable internet connections.

  3. Cost Management: While cloud computing can be cost-effective, managing expenses can be challenging. Unforeseen costs can arise from overuse of resources or additional features, leading to budget overruns. Proper monitoring and management strategies are essential to avoid unexpected financial burdens.

Future Prospects: Navigating the Cloud's Evolving Landscape

As technology continues to advance, the future of cloud computing holds exciting possibilities. The ongoing development of artificial intelligence (AI), machine learning, and edge computing will further enhance the capabilities of cloud platforms.

  1. AI Integration: The integration of AI with cloud computing will enable more intelligent and automated processes. AI-driven insights and analytics will provide businesses with deeper understanding and predictive capabilities.

  2. Edge Computing: Edge computing involves processing data closer to the source, reducing latency and improving performance. This trend will complement cloud computing by enabling faster and more efficient data processing.

  3. Enhanced Security Measures: As cyber threats evolve, so will the security measures employed by cloud service providers. Advanced encryption techniques, multi-factor authentication, and continuous monitoring will play crucial roles in safeguarding data.
